P25.4 Million Worth of Illegal Drugs Seized inside Balikbayan Boxes in Pasay
Photo credit: BOC
The Bureau of Customs (BOC) and its partner agencies, Philippine Drug Enforcement Agency (PDEA) and the NAIA Inter-Agency Drug Interdiction Task Group (NAIA-IADITG), intercepted illegal drugs with an estimated street value of P25,445,300 million at several warehouses in Pasay City. The drugs were concealed in parcels and balikbayan boxes, declared as personal effects from France, California, and the USA.
The illegal shipment included 50 grams of Shabu, 4,897 tablets of Ecstasy, 12,000 grams of Kush, and pieces of CBD Gummies and oils. All of the substances were identified as dangerous drugs in accordance with the Comprehensive Dangerous Drugs Act of 2022.
